Output 629603e47e60f14d4a36eea4465b4b555d2e1a93fa8147176627d9a1c5833195:1

value
584391419
script pubkey
OP_0 OP_PUSHBYTES_20 0525a59963457a4ebb3f601a3d2a174d9b58aa1a
address
ltc1qq5j6txtrg4ayawelvqdr62shfkd432s62z0ezw
transaction
629603e47e60f14d4a36eea4465b4b555d2e1a93fa8147176627d9a1c5833195
spent
true